The c2=z2c_2=-z_2 maximum-weight MZV conjecture

Let GG be a primitive log-divergent graph with loop number hGh_G and c2(G)=z2c_2(G)=-z_2. c2=z2c_2=-z_2 conjecture.

P(G)Z2,wt(P(G))=2hG3.P(G)\in\mathcal{Z}_2,\qquad \operatorname{wt}(P(G))=2h_G-3.

Here Z2\mathcal{Z}_2 is the algebra of multiple polylogarithmic periods at second roots of unity, as used in the source. The claim remains open.
